Will artificial turf handle Clarkston's clay soil and heavy rain?

Yes. DeKalb clay compacts, but that's actually predictable for our installation process. We install proper base layers and drainage systems that handle Georgia's intense summer storms without pooling. The turf itself has excellent permeability—water drains through to the base layer efficiently, preventing the muddy conditions natural grass creates in clay-heavy soil.

Does artificial turf need maintenance in Clarkston's climate?

Minimal maintenance compared to natural grass. No mowing, no fertilizer, no pest treatments. Occasional brushing and occasional rinses during pollen season keep it looking sharp. In Clarkston's heat and humidity, you avoid the stress-related dead patches and disease issues that natural turf develops. It stays green and functional year-round with almost no effort.
